Why Does Shoulder Surgery Hurt So Bad?

We’ve evolved in surgery massively. I tell patients that contemporary shoulder surgery done with modern techniques, anesthesia, pain medicine protocols, and rehab techniques is not nearly what it was 15 or 20 years ago.

Anytime you go inside someone’s body and change something, there’s going to be some discomfort. There’s just no way around that yet, and hopefully, we’ll get there someday. However, by establishing an advanced, proactive pain-management protocol before you even enter the operating room, we can dramatically alter your post-operative experience. For patients undergoing a same day shoulder surgery, the majority feel better within two weeks of surgery.

We’ve gotten light-years better. There’s still going to be some discomfort, but shifting your expectations and following a structured recovery timeline ensures that it’s highly manageable.
